  • Located at my grandparents' house in the dining area
    Yes, this is a Matsushita National F-560B, which I'm guessing there is only this ONE in Bangladesh. This was bought in the UAE probably in the early 90s. It has a little crack on the motor and the blades are sagging a little and unbalanced which makes it wobble. Also it's connected to a dimmer (the original regulator probably never made it out of UAE) which makes it hum VERY loudly but no one really bothers to get a proper regulator. It was also a bit dirty when i recorded this but when it's clean it still has it's original top speed and great airflow. It hasn't yellowed much either, but the lights here are yellow so you can't really tell the actual colour. There are 3 more National fans which are a newer model (F-560A1) and run quieter than this one (even with dimmer/dimmer based controllers). It has a pretty cool startup sound too.
    Brand: National (Matsushita electric)
    Model: F-560B (international version of F-EY149 which is the Indonesian one and more well known)
    Colour: White-bone (slightly yellowed)
    Volt: 220/50hz
    RPM: Around 320
    Made in: Japan

    this fan makes that very loud uneven humming noise mostly likely due to a stator-rotor misalignment after the bearings got replaced, these skeletal motor fans are prone to it, also happened to my F560B(M), even with normal stepped regulator made garbage noises, hammertapped the bottom bearing area an tightened all the rotor screws. F560/Y/B/BM are all made in japan, EY-149 was specifically only made in Indonesia for their market, the difference is in the Indonesian variant the blade arms dont have big ribbings
